Maintaining homeostatic control of periodontal epithelial tissue

Abstract: Years of coevolution with resident microbes has made them an essential component of health. Yet, little is known about oral commensal bacteria’s contribution to and role in the maintenance of oral health and homeostasis. Commensal bacteria are speculated to play a host protective role in the maintenance of health. In this review, we describe and provide examples of the coordinate regulation that occurs between oral commensal bacteria and the host innate immune response to modulate and maintain oral homeostasis. “…For example, a study using the CRISPR/Cas9 system to engineer and test previously identified human haplotypes within the interleukin-8 gene (IL-8; also known as CXCL8) have provided new evidence of the active involvement of host genetics to increase neutrophil migration in vitro and hence its potential to influence an individual's susceptibility to disease [ 7 ]. Furthermore, there is growing awareness behind the host protective role of the microbial dental plaque biofilm as a key player for the maintenance of healthy homeostasis [ 8 , 9 ]. Studies by To et al and Myers et al have shown the unique immunosuppressive potential of healthy subgingival and supra-gingival plaque, respectively [ 10 , 11 ].…”

“…Oral epithelial cells are sentinel cells provided with a multitude of PRRs and upon PAMP stimulation produce interleukins (ILs), in particular IL-8 ( 149 ). IL-8 is mostly recognised via the neutrophil chemokine receptor CXCR2, which play a crucial role for the neutrophil recruitment into periodontal crevice ( 150 ).…”
